I have a SPEC 3+ and I love it. Holds upwards of 400HP on my car at 30+psi. It is a little grabby in traffic, but there's no such thing as a "race clutch you can use everyday." If you want it softer, get the 2+. It won't hold as much, but it's a little more streetable. I had it before my 3+, and no complaints either. Make sure you get the + version of whatever SPEC you choose, the straight ones might hold more, but are a much harsher engagement.

or you can have this setup: (Kit Code: Z66-XTG6)

* MZ-018X - Xtreme Pressure Plate
* 6224205 6 puck Sprung Racing Clutch
* RB091 - Release Bearing
* PB1005 - Pilot Bearing
* AT05 - Alignment Tool

This combo Holds: (440 lbs Torque) ACT Clutches holds more than what they advertise they do.
